Gifts That Bring the Outdoors Inside


Sometimes, the best way to honor a love of nature is to bring its essence indoors. These gifts create a little sanctuary of calm and beauty within the home:


  • Terrariums with Air Plants: These miniature ecosystems are like tiny green worlds you can hold in your hands. Air plants are low-maintenance and thrive without soil, making them perfect for desks or windowsills.

  • Pressed Flower Art Kits: For those who love to craft, a kit that includes everything needed to press and frame wildflowers can be a delightful way to preserve nature’s fleeting beauty.

  • Natural Beeswax Candles: Their warm, honeyed glow and subtle scent evoke the quiet buzz of a summer meadow.

  • Eco-Friendly Diffusers with Essential Oils: Scents like cedarwood, pine, or eucalyptus can transport the senses to a forest clearing or mountain trail.


These gifts don’t just decorate a space - they invite a daily reminder of the natural world’s rhythms and colors.


Tools for Outdoor Adventures


For the adventurers who live for fresh air and open skies, practical gifts that enhance their experiences are always appreciated. Here are some favorites:


  • Compact Binoculars: Lightweight and easy to carry, they open up a world of birdwatching and distant landscapes.

  • Reusable Water Bottles with Built-in Filters: Staying hydrated is essential, and having clean water on hand makes every hike safer and more enjoyable.

  • Multi-Tool Kits: A small, versatile tool can be a lifesaver in the wild, perfect for fixing gear or preparing a campfire.

  • Weather-Resistant Notebooks: These allow for note-taking or sketching even in damp or rainy conditions.


Each item is a companion for discovery, encouraging longer, more immersive journeys into nature’s embrace.
